Borkhedi - Sardarpur, Dhar

Borkhedi is a village situated in the Sardarpur tehsil of Dhar district, Madhya Pradesh. It is located approximately 15 km from the tehsil headquarters in Sardarpur and around 35 km from the district headquarters in Dhar. Borkhedi village is a designated Gram Panchayat.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Borkhedi is 474712. The village covers a total geographical area of 419.32 hectares and falls under the 454111 pincode. Sardarpur is the nearest town, located about 15 km away.

Borkhedi village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.

Population of Borkhedi

As per Census 2011, Borkhedi village has a total population of 1,256 people, consisting of 656 males and 600 females. The village has 225 households and a sex ratio of 914 females per 1,000 males. There are 235 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 481 literate and 775 illiterate residents. Additionally, 6 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ities and 1,240 to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Borkhedi

Borkhedi is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through bus services. The nearest railway station is Meghnagar, while the nearest airport is Devi Ahilyabai Holkar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 65.0 km.

The road distance from Sardarpur to Borkhedi is about 15 km, with a usual travel time of around 30-60 minutes. Similarly, the road distance from Dhar to Borkhedi is about 35 km, with the usual travel time around 1-1.25 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
